Teclast T51 Touchscreen MP4 HD player


Teclast T51 Touchscreen MP4 HD player







Teclast T51 Touchscreen MP4 HD player


Ahem! Teclast is introducing their latest me…dia.. pla…yer, erm it’s called… T51. Sorry was paying attention on the picture. Okay, Teclast T51 PMP comes with Rockchip’s RK2806 chipset, LINE-OUT signal output jack and supporting HD 720p video playback (AVI or MKV), paired with two Wolfson WM8740 audio chips for perfect audio quality. MORE PICTURES AFTER THE BREAK.





After two years Teclast Research and development, Teclast at last has released their latest high quality Portable Music Player the Teclast T51 Hi-Fi HD MP4.
 


The T51 HD Hi-Fi MP4 has a capacitive touchscreen, 8GB to 16GB of internal storage and memory card slot, but the most interesting is the audiophile-quality components inside.
 

In the Teclast T51 HD Hi-Fi MP4 have using Rockchip’s RK2806 chipset as the heart of this device, which its capable of HD-quality 1,280 x 720 video and playback of 720p AVI, H.264(MKV) and RMVB footage. That’s paired with two Wolfson WM8740 audio chips, each serving one of the stereo channels, for a maximum of 120dB per channel and increased audio isolation.
 









There’s also the same much-praised UI and battery life from previous Teclast models, including dynamic scrolling. There is No word on pricing, but prototypes are has been told to be ready in the next few weeks and mass production within 4-8 weeks.

Why will Android be successful

On Monday,market research firm Canalys released a report that Google Android operating system market share has reached 17% and become the world's second largest smartphone operating system. in the third quarter,

Since its launch, the market share of android is rising, while the share of the former boss symbian is reduced step by step.Personally I think that the following 3 reasons lead this result:
First , android is developed by google.In the terms of the google's position on the Internet field, android was paid great attention of so many google’s fans from its launch.With a large number of worldwide fans google, android is not the lack of the first batch of users.
 Second, the choice of the linux. You will ask, does it have anything to do with android?Of course it does, android make use of the linux kernel and android is just wrapped in linux actually.So with the support of open source software ,google solves the problem of developing a operation system successfully. With the accumulation of mature technology and the advantage that can run on almost any hardware platform and completely free of charge,any phone manufacture can run Linux,of course, android too.
Third, open-source platform.Whether a mobile phone operating system has great vitality or not depends on many factors: is people willing to develop,is it easy to develop,has it benefits to be made.Every time google releases a new version,they will release a corresponding SDK which is used to develop softwear by software-maker.Symbian or iOS didn’t do that and it is a big difference.Personally I think that is why android is so successful.

Samsung ES55: A Compact Digital Camera with a Ton of Features

Samsung ES55: A Compact Digital Camera with a Ton of Features

The Samsung ES55 digital camera offers the power of digital photography in a user-friendly package. Its compact design makes it easy to carry around, and its 10.5 megapixels offer great resolution. It may take a few minutes to get used to the cluttered menu design, but for the asking price this camera will definitely deliver everyday snapshots with ease.

Samsung has packed quite a few features into this tiny camera. Face detection sensors will automatically find any faces that are in your frame and focus so that the face is always sharp. You won't have to worry about the autofocus accidentally focusing on someone's shirt or hat and leaving the eyes blurred and out of focus. Built in red-eye fix, makes snapping pictures very simple. When the digital image stabilization feature is turned on, the Samsung ES55 will keep even low-light images clear and sharp.

The 3x optical zoom is rather limited compared to other digital cameras, but the image quality is nice enough that you can crop your photos down after you've moved them to your computer and still have a nice, crisp image to work with. The Samsung ES55 is an entry-level digital camera, which means that it does its best work in bright situations or where there is a lot of sunlight. Lower light photos will turn out a bit grainier and washed out. It's a good idea to limit your photographs to 200 ISO or lower, as higher ISO speeds will also create grainier image results.

One of the most impressive features of the Samsung ES55 is its Beauty Shot mode. When you snap a photo of someone's face using Beauty Shot, the camera will automatically smooth out and remove blemishes or inconsistencies in skin tone. It's like having a minute version of Photoshop built into your camera. Of course, it is more limited than the full photo editing software, but for small touch-ups on the go it can be very handy.

You can get a Samsung ES55 in one of four fun colors - pink, dark black, brushed metal black, or silver. This is a sturdy, metal camera and should travel well in a purse or pocket. The small, compact design fits well in your hand, and your finger naturally rests upon the shutter release button on the top right of the camera.

If you're looking for a reasonably priced digital camera that does all of the work for you, the Samsung ES55 is exactly what you need. It has automatic settings for contrast, ISO, and face recognition. Nine different shooting modes will adjust to the environment and lighting needs of your location. This really is a point-and-shoot camera that will be handy for photographers who just want to capture snapshots, or beginners who are learning how to frame photos and what different lighting can do to a shot. If used in bright light situations, the vivid colors and sharp image results will be rewarding no matter what the photos are going to be used for.

some ignored tips about saving the energy of phone

We all know that the life of phone’s battery is based on the number of charge.In general,a bettery has 500 times life,which means if you charge the battery once a day, you can use the battery 1 year and 4 months If you charge the battery once two days, your battery will be able to spend two years and 7 months.

Here are some energy-saving tips which are my feelings and experiences and I hope it can give you some help.
1. The best temperature for cell phone batteries is 0 degrees Celsius to 40 degrees Celsius.If cell phone is used below 0 degrees Celsius ,the natural discharge and normal consumption will accelerate, so that battery life shortened.
2. Close the phone at the edge of the coverage. Network signals are often weak or even not available at the at this area. Therefore,using in this marginal zone is a waste of power.
3. Switch to the engery-saving mode to speak. Most phones are equipped this function "DTX non-continuous emission power saving mode".This advanced features can reduce the power of mobile radio transmitter when the phone is not used.
4. Try to turn off the display lighting try to use the phone in a bright place at the season with long day and short night.Under normal circumstances we can choose to turn off the display lightning or keypad lighting to save energy.
5. Generally a cell phone has a manual network search and automatic network search options.You can adjust to the manual network search, so your phone will not take the initiative to detect the base station.
Gennerally speaking, all of these tips is just reducing the phone’s working time or unnecessary function to save energy.

Death of Walkman

       Yesterday, Sony announced that it would stop Walkam production in the local place.This move marks a fade of walkman ,which is very popular in the eighties and nineties,from the our views.
       On July 1, 1979 ,Sony launched the first version of Walkman which is the first low-cost, portable music player. The products won a huge success in the market and Sony has sold 200 million this products totally.Walkman then fell to a flourishing stop today. In my opinion that led to the death of personal walkman have 3 main reasons.
      
     1. Cassette restrictions. In all fairness, walkman is a very great invention, but it had a fatal defects which exist from its first production : it cannot play without a cassette. If you want to hear a certain singer's music, you have to buy a cassette to listen to his albums,that means there is no cassette, walkman do not have any use. The cassette can only contain a dozen songs and if you want to change songs, you have to put it out and change another one.
     2. Rise of MP3. From the first MP3 is made at Korean in 1998 and it planted the seeds of decline for the walkman. MP3 can work without assistance.All you need to do is downloading the music ,maybe one hundred songs,from the Internet with a data cable to the computer.and nothing more, is that simple? It is easy to understand why walkman MP3 can beat it!
      3.Expensive cost. From the perspective of the machine only, walkman is indeed cheaper than MP3, but then what? Buying cassettes or downloading music from the Internet, which is more expensive? You know it.
 Have to admit, walkman is a very great invention, but the technology is always in progress.Who can guarantee that mp3  will not be the next walkman?
